By the eleventh century, Muslim Iberia experienced become a center with the manufacture of instruments. These products unfold progressively to Provence, influencing French troubadours and trouvères and ultimately achieving the remainder of Europe.
It can be strung in courses (pairs of strings) crafted from gut, processed from the smaller intestines of sheep, as most instrument strings had been from the medieval period. There have been 4 courses until eventually the 15th century, each time a fifth course was additional; and it absolutely was offivial music played by using a plectrum made from an eagle quill.
Musicologist Richard Dumbrill nowadays works by using the term extra categorically to debate instruments that existed millennia ahead of the time period "lute" was coined.[26] Dumbrill documented more than 3000 many years of iconographic evidence for the lutes in Mesopotamia, in his guide The Archaeomusicology of the Ancient Near East. Based on Dumbrill, the lute loved ones incorporated instruments in Mesopotamia just before 3000 BC.[27] He points to some cylinder seal as evidence; relationship from c. 3100 BC or before (now during the possession from the British Museum); the seal depicts on one particular facet what's regarded as a girl playing a stick "lute".
Once the Umayyads conquered Hispania in 711, they introduced their ud alongside. An oud is depicted as being performed by a seated musician[33] in Qasr Amra from the Umayyad dynasty, on the list of earliest depictions on the instrument as performed in early Islamic historical past.
